Medical Assistant (Full Time)
Position Summary
The Certified Medical Assistant (CMA) is responsible for age appropriate assessment, planning, implementation and evaluation of assigned patients and assuring that planned care is delivered in a safe, economical and efficient manner following AOC’s policies and procedures, values and mission statement. The clinical staff is responsible for assessing patients' needs in compliance with established standards of care and practice and all regulatory, accrediting and legal requirements. The clinical staff is responsible for all assigned personnel, equipment and supplies and for promoting teamwork among patients, families, and physicians.
Education/Qualifications
- Graduate of a certified Medical Assistant Program.
- Certified Medical Assistant (CMA).
- Current and appropriate certification from the certification authority.
- Minimal of two (2) years’ experience in a clinical staff role.
- Previous experience working in an orthopedic care environment preferred.
- Current BLS certification required.
